Solution Overview

Problem

Conventional motion capture is a time-consuming and expensive process that requires specialized equipment and controlled studio environments, limiting its accessibility and practicality for capturing motion in various locations.

Innovation Solution

A markerless motion capture system that uses an image capture apparatus to analyze video frames, estimate keypoint locations, and convert them into digital media files in formats like BVH and FBX, enabling the transformation of physical motion into digital media without the need for specialized suits or highly controlled environments.

Data Source

PatentUS20240386750A1Markerless motion capture
Publication Date: 2024.11.21 WOWYOW

AI summary

A system for markerless motion capture may include an image capture apparatus that obtains video including live movement of one or more subjects. An estimation module analyzes frames of the video and estimates the location of a plurality of keypoints on each of the subjects. A propagation module applies the keypoints corresponding to a first subject to the first subject additional frames of the video. The propagation module does the same for additional subjects in the video. A conversion module converts the plurality of keypoints from each frame of the video into a digital media file having a first file format and then converts the digital media file in the first file format into a digital media file having second file format. The system also includes a data storage apparatus configured to save the digital media files in the first and second file formats.
